When I enrolled in AIU. I ask them on several occassions if my financial aid would cover the cost of the school. They told me it would. After my enrollment and a few weeks of school. I was called and was told it wasnt enough.
I told them after taking my financial aid for 2005-2006 and 2006-2007 (grant and loan) that I could not afford another 5000.00. So they kick me out of school.
I dont understand how they could take the financial aid money for me only being in class for a couple of weeks. Now I am in a situation where I cant go to school because I took the money and I have to pay it back for years of not attending.

I was excepted into the school they recieved my unoffical transcripts told me that they would except 38 of my community college credits and just 2 classes left of finishing my AA degree in Business Management they said they decided not to except my prior credits and I would have to continue more courses. Where are their ethics?! I had been given grants and yet they used my student loan money before using the grant money so, when I told them I wouldnt continue my schooling with them because of there blundering, I never did get to use the grants just ended up having a 9000 bill for nothing. The two 5 week courses that you take at a time are very demanding with not much help from your teachers. They dont allow for Thanksgiving break or any other holiday. They will say anything to get you started and then just leave you holding a bill with nothing to show for it.
